Ancient Hair Adornment

Meaning ❉ Ancient Hair Adornment speaks to the considered application of decorative elements upon coily, kinky, and wavy strands across millennia. These pieces, far from mere ornamentation, functioned as vital components within ancestral care systems, often signifying status, communal belonging, or life transitions. For textured hair, such adornments frequently facilitated protective styling, thereby contributing to the structural integrity and moisture preservation of delicate hair patterns. This historical precedent offers a blueprint for systematized care, where the selection and placement of adornments were deliberate acts, integrated into routine hair maintenance for optimal strand health and growth observation.
